>> I hadn't thought of video grabs. My KodakDC210 outputs EXIF files,
>> I didn't know if they were peculiar to Kodak or not.

> EXIF is a standard JPEG format, an extension of the more usual JFIF.
> It contains extra information, such as camera settings, that is
> ignored by normal JFIF loaders.

I'd noticed that the date time and picture number is stored in the
file, I've used it as a reference from time to time, but I didn't
realise it was a standard format. I still have some (old) viewers that
baulk at the EXIF, and don't recognise them.
